    摘要:

    分析了在大气湍流影响下,目标激光光斑的功率密度及质心的分布情况,说明了目标激光光斑的功率密度分布的随机性。分别从目标大小不小于或者小于激光光斑两种情况建立了激光测距装备接收功率模型。在此基础上,重点讨论了发射轴和瞄准轴的平行度误差对探测率的影响,给出了探测率随平行度误差变化的曲线,得出了探测率只与平行度误差的大小有关,与偏差的方向无关的结论。

    Abstract:

    Power-density distribution and the centroid distribution of target laser sparkle in turbulent atmosphere are analyzed,which explains the randomness of power-density distribution. The receiving models of laser rangefinders with two conditions that the area of the target is not smaller or smaller than the area of the sparkle are built respectively. Then,the effect of deviation between sighting axis and receiving axis on detecting probability is discussed. The curve of detecting probability varying with deviation between sighting axis and receiving axis is showed. The results show that the detecting probability is only related with the size of deviation and isn’t related with direction of deviation.
